Job description

Job Title: Assistant Quantity Surveyor.

Reports To: Chartered Surveyor and / or Associate.

Qualifications: RICS-Accredited Degree.

Overview

An excellent opportunity has arisen for a motivated Assistant Quantity Surveyor to join a dynamic and growing team within a leading multidisciplinary property and construction consultancy. The successful candidate will support senior surveyors while increasingly taking ownership of their own projects, working with a range of clients across various sectors. This position is ideal for a candidate who has recently completed a graduate role or for an experienced surveyor working towards chartership, ready to take the next step in their professional development.

Responsibilities
  • Support or lead day-to-day project activities under the guidance of Chartered Surveyors or Associates.
  • Conduct and assist with a range of surveys and inspections.
  • Prepare and produce site meeting minutes, specifications, tender documents, and contract documentation.
  • Assist with roles such as Employer's Agent and Contract Administrator.
  • Analyse site activities and prepare progress reports covering time, quality, and cost performance.
  • Support the wider team to ensure successful delivery of client projects.
  • Mentor and guide trainee and graduate surveyors, delegating tasks and supporting their professional development.
  • Work proactively towards APC goals and continuous professional development.
Key Competencies
  • Planning & Organising: Demonstrates effective time management and flexibility to meet business objectives.
  • Managing Workflow: Delegates effectively, supports team development, and delivers to deadlines.
  • Judgement: Makes well-informed decisions based on sound reasoning and available information.
  • Functional/Technical Learning: Actively progressing toward RICS APC competencies; regularly attends CPD sessions.
  • Customer Focus: Builds and maintains strong client relationships, demonstrating a high standard of client care.
Experience Required
  • Minimum 12 months' experience as a Graduate Surveyor or at least 5 years' experience in a similar or supporting surveying role.
  • Strong technical knowledge with the ability to build and maintain positive relationships with clients and colleagues.
  • Experience may include part-time study towards a relevant qualification.
